Analysis

In 2020, rice cultivation — emissions (co2eq) (ar5) — unfccc in Australia stood at 23.16 kt.

The figure is down 34.4% on the previous year and down 72.5% over ten years.

Over the whole period, rice cultivation — emissions (co2eq) (ar5) — unfccc in Australia peaked at 786.82 kt in 2001 and was at its lowest, 9.22 kt, in 2008.

The series is highly variable year to year, so single readings are best treated with caution.

Averages by decade

DecadeAverage LowestHighest Years
1990s 610.64 kt 429.68 kt 771.73 kt 10
2000s 332.77 kt 9.22 kt 786.82 kt 10
2010s 286.31 kt 35.3 kt 505.6 kt 10
2020s 23.16 kt 23.16 kt 23.16 kt 1

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
